easiest way to change sparkplugs on my LS1?

i got 7 changed, the real pain the ass one is the rear pass side. i have headers too, so i dunno if that makes it tougher or not.. how the heck can i get to it and take that sucker out? been workin like 15 mins on that one alone and im running out of patience
